Troubled Blood by Robert Galbraith

Troubled Blood

by Robert Galbraith

Private Detective Cormoran Strike is visiting his family in Cornwall when he is approached by a woman asking. for help finding her mother. Margot Bamborough. who went missing in mysterious circumstances in 1974

Sarike has never tackled a cold case before, but intrigued,he takes it on, adding to the long list of cases that he and his partner in the agency, Robin Ellacott, are currently investigating. Plus the pair are still battling their feelings for one another, while Robin is also juggling a messy divorce and unwanted male attention.

Strike and Robin soon find themselves up against a fiendishly complex case with leads that include tarot cards. a psychopathic serial killer and witnesses who cannot all be trusted. And they learn that even cases decades old can prove to be deadly
